On 29th November, 2022, Global recorded music body IFPI launched the ‘Official MENA Chart’, which it calls the first-ever official chart in the Middle East and North Africa (MENA). 

According to the IFPI,  recorded music market revenues in the Middle East and North Africa (MENA) region grew by 35% in 2021 – the fastest-growing region in the world.

The data also stated that streaming represented around  95.3% of recorded music revenues in the region in 2021.

The newly created singles chart for the Middle East and North Africa includes music streaming data from Anghami, Apple, Deezer, Spotify and YouTube. The IFPI says that the chart captures music streaming from 13 markets across the MENA region, from Morocco in the West to UAE in the East – covering more than 300 million people.

“Calm Down” by Nigerian Afrobeats artist Rema was the first ever MENA Chart #1. 

Rema in a tweet said: “I’d like to thank all of my fans across the region who streamed Calm Down and helped it to become the first ever Official MENA Chart No.1.

“I am so happy that you are enjoying the song and very proud to be the first artist to reach No.1. Thanks also to the team at my label for their support.”

Over the years, Afrobeats songs have began to gain traction in the MENA region, CKay's “Love Nwantiti” which went viral Globally could have made the top 20 MENA chart — if it was launched as of last year. 

According to Apple Music, these Afrobeats songs made it to the Year-end top streamed songs of North Africa & Middle East on Apple Music in 2022:

North Africa most streamed songs of 2022 on Apple Music:

#3. Calm Down - Rema 

#4. Love Nwantiti - CKay feat. Elgrandetoto 

#8. Emiliana - CKay

Middle East most streamed songs of 2022 on Apple Music:

#2. Calm Down - Rema & Selena Gomez 

#4. Calm Down - Rema 

#13. Ku Lo Sa - Oxlade 

#23. Last Last - Burna Boy 

#58. No Wahala - 1dabanton

#78. Love Nwantiti - CKay
